Anders Lindegaard's hilarious & explicit response to Wayne Rooney's taunt

Anders Lindegaard did not take kindly to Wayne Rooney’s taunt

Former Manchester United goalkeeper Anders Lindegaard took to Instagram & Twitter to respond to Wayne Rooney’s perceivably snide comments about him. Speaking to Sport Magazine earlier, Rooney had labelled Lindegaard ‘annoying’, a charge Lindegaard responded to with over the top humour, if a bit crude.

Rooney made the comments in response to a question that asked him who he wouldn’t like to be stuck in an elevator with. In fairness, Rooney had perhaps responded in jest, however the ‘annoying’ label looks to have rubbed Lindegaard the wrong way. Lindegaard took to Twitter & Instagram to respond, using a rather fortunately timed photograph to make his point. One wonders how long & hard Lindegaard needed to search for that particular image.

The tweet has created a bit of a storm in Lindegaard’s native land, with the Danish press not taking too kindly to Rooney’s comments.

Lindegaard escapes FA punishment

Despite the expletive & risque image used by Lindegaard, the FA have decided against punishing the second choice West Brom goalkeeper. It goes against the grain since the FA have been quite strict with enforcing their social media policies in recent times. The policies state that “Participants should be aware that any comments [made on social media] which are deemed improper, bring the game into disrepute, or are threatening, abusive, indecent or insulting may lead to disciplinary action.”

In a view to enforcing the above guidelines, Rio Ferdinand & Robert Huth were punished by the FA with bans for tweets that were deemed sexist & transphobic respectively.

There is a case to be made that Lindegaard ran afoul of the following FA guideline “Comments which are personal in nature or could be construed as offensive, use foul language or contain direct or indirect threats aimed at other participants are likely to be considered improper.” The FA have perhaps decided that Lindegaard was responding with just a bit of harmless ribbing.
